Feeling overwhelmed by the idea of entering a women's refuge? You are not alone, and help is here.
Entering a refuge is the bravest step you can take toward a new life. But for many, the fear of the unknown can be the hardest part. You deserve to know what to expect and how to prepare.
Refuge Ready is a compassionate, practical guide that takes the fear out of the unknown. Written by an author with a unique perspective as both a domestic abuse survivor and a former refuge support worker, this book answers the questions you have and the ones you don’t even know to ask yet.
This essential guide will show you how to:

  • Prepare for Your Journey: Find essential checklists for packing, preparing your children, and securing your documents.
  • Navigate Refuge Life: Understand the daily rhythm of a refuge, the importance of its rules, and how to make the most of the support systems available to you.
  • Find Your Community: Learn how to connect with other women and family workers who are there to help you on your healing journey.
  • Plan Your Future: Get clear, actionable advice on housing, financial independence, and after-care support, ensuring you are ready for a fresh start.
